This is the first book in the Hilo series; right now there are four books in this series. My son got this as a gift and enjoyed it a lot, he then gave it to me to read. This was a very fun read that I really enjoyed.

The illustration is bright, colorful, cartoony and really adds a ton of fun to the story. It's easy to follow and entertaining.

The story is fast-paced and fun as well. It has a science fiction feel to it but takes place on modern day Earth. This is a perfect story for the middle grade crowd; I think young adults and adults will enjoy it as well. It deals with themes of friends and family, fitting in, and aliens too!

Overall a very fun read; my son and I both plan on continuing the series. This is a well done graphic novel that is engaging and entertaining and I would recommend to all ages that like light-hearted, action packed sci-fi graphic novels.
